...Bob.

He got up, brushed himself off, wiped the tears from his eyes, and limped back to his new, albeit now banged-up and dented, bike. 

As Bob turned himself and the bike to face oncoming traffic, because he was in too much pain to pay attention, he found himself facing a very large 4x4.  It looked as if it had no intention of stopping.

With a scream that would rival any cheerleader on any football field, Bob pumped his legs amazingly fast, veered out of the way, and out of oncoming traffic.

Unfortunately, Bob was now slowly rolling downhill.  He could apply the breaks, because they seemed to have quit working.  And he couldn't slow the pedaling because the chain seemed to have snapped.

Ahead, Bob noticed the highway veered off into two directions: into the pier towards the lake, and into a large subdivision which housed too many college students.

The choice was approaching fast.  Which road would he take?
